Left atrial angiosarcoma: an unusual presentation and location.

Summary

Primary cardiac angiosarcoma is a rare, aggressive tumor. This case highlights a left atrial angiosarcoma causing severe dyspnea, rapid recurrence after surgery, and poor prognosis, emphasizing the need for early detection and effective treatment strategies.

Background:

  • Primary cardiac sarcomas are aggressive neoplasms.
  • These tumors show a predilection for the right side of the heart.

Observation:

  • A case of a highly aggressive angiosarcoma involving the entire left atrium is presented.
  • The patient experienced a rapidly progressive history of dyspnea.

Findings:

  • Surgical resection revealed invasion into the left pulmonary veins.
  • The patient suffered a recurrence within three months of surgery.
  • The patient died one year after initial presentation.

Implications:

  • This case underscores the aggressive nature and poor prognosis of left atrial angiosarcoma.
